Nishane's masterpiece. The best in it's class
This is a 10/10 masterpiece perfume
It's soft, it's sensual and sexy
But it's strong and complex enough that you'll stand out a lot wearing this
The honey fig saffron and floral notes stand out the most to me
But every single note listed here on EssenceVitae play an integral role in Nefs' perfection
The gentle oud, wood, boozy, amber and leather notes take a backseat role, giving the perfume substantial weight and seriousness
The spices lend the necessary complexity to what would already have been one of the best from Nishane
It's very unique too - most honey or saffron forward perfumes don't smell anything like this
The sillage is honestly a little weak, it wafts nicely around me but for the price I would like it to be a bit stronger than this
I generally don't like wearing more than 3 sprays, but I'll go to 4 for Nefs.
(Partly because it's extremely mass appealling. if people think you don't smell incredible it's bc they're dumb and don't know how good it feels to wear $500 smelly water)
Longevity is very good but not exceptional - 10 hours of pretty solid projection
